Scarlet Star - Guzmania - Bromeliad

These Scarlet Stars are obviously potted, but in the wild they actually grow off other plants - almost like a snazzy little accessory for other plants!

We suggest you keep them potted rather than trying to find them a host (probably a lot easier!). The bloom only occurs once in its lifetime, but lasts a long time so you'll be able to enjoy it in all its splendor for many months. 

Notes

  • Likes bright indirect light - can cope with fluorescent light
  • Try to keep the soil consistently moist but not waterlogged
  • Likes high humidity - may benefit from a pebble tray
  • Can be misted but avoid misting the flower
  • Ideally use rain or distilled water when watering/misting
  • Can benefit from fertilising during the growing season 
  • Pet-safe
